Critic Reviews for Suicide Forest Village
Suicide Forest Village begins with a gripping mystery rooted in Aokigahara’s dark reputation, but its strong premise weakens as thin character development and inconsistent emotional reactions dilute the tension. Although the film builds intrigue through a cursed box and ends with a satisfying reveal tied to its opening, it never fully explores the psychological depth that its theme demands. Technically polished yet emotionally shallow, it stands as a cautionary tale about how curiosity can lead us into dangers we were never meant to uncover.
